AKHIL GOGOI SENT TO 14 DAYS JUDICIAL CUSTODY

Akhil Gogoi remanded to 14 days judicial custody, taken to Nagaon jail

KMSS leader Akhil Gogoi was on Tuesday sent to 14 days judicial custody by the Kaliabor sub-division judicial magistrate court for allegedly instigating public during an eviction drive in Kaziranga on September leading to the death of two protesters during police firing. The KMSS leader was sent to the Nagaon Jail. The court’s decision came in connection with three cases filed against Akhil at the Jakhalabandha police station. Earlier, the court on Monday had sent Akhil to one day police custody.
